  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message RSCOPA004 - InfoObject &1 must be activated. ?

    The SAP error message RSCOPA004 indicates that an InfoObject (identified by &1) must be activated before it can be used in a data model or InfoProvider. This error typically occurs in the context of SAP BW (Business Warehouse) or SAP BW/4HANA when working with InfoObjects, which are the building blocks of data modeling in SAP BW.

    Cause:

    The primary cause of this error is that the specified InfoObject has not been activated in the system. In SAP BW, InfoObjects must be activated after they are created or modified to ensure that they are available for use in data models, queries, and other components.

    Solution:

    To resolve the RSCOPA004 error, you need to activate the specified InfoObject. Here are the steps to do this:

    1. Access the InfoObject Maintenance:

      • Go to the SAP GUI and enter transaction code RSA1 to access the Data Warehousing Workbench.
      • Navigate to the "Modeling" section and find the "InfoObjects" area.
    2. Locate the InfoObject:

      • In the InfoObjects list, find the InfoObject that corresponds to the error message (the one indicated by &1).
    3. Activate the InfoObject:

      • Select the InfoObject and check its status. If it is not activated, you will see an option to activate it.
      • Click on the "Activate" button (or use the menu option) to activate the InfoObject.
    4. Check Dependencies:

      • If the InfoObject is part of a larger model (like an InfoCube or DataStore Object), ensure that all dependent objects are also activated.
    5. Re-run the Process:

      • After activation, re-run the process that triggered the error to confirm that the issue is resolved.
